The Type 1 Diabetes Score in 07504, Paterson, New Jersey is 42 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

82.84 percent of the population in 07504 drive to work alone. 9.82 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 62.90 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 6.95 percent of the residents in 07504 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.90 members with about 1.77 cars available per household.

An estimate of 85.13 percent of the residents in 07504 has some form of health insurance. 41.86 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 47.61 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

As of , an estimate of 12,198 residents live in 07504 with a median age of 38.1 years. 22.63 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 12.69 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 40.75 percent of the residents in 07504 is currently married, and 26.76 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 07504 is $5,419.33.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 07504 is approximately $1,555. The median household spends about 28.69 percent of their income on housing.

Type 1 Diabetes Management
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ic condition that requires regular medical attention and monitoring. Individuals with Type 1 Diabetes rely on insulin therapy to manage their blood sugar levels and prevent complications. Missing a provider's appointment can have serious implications for individuals with Type 1 Diabetes, as it may lead to uncontrolled blood sugar levels and an increased risk of diabetic complications.
